Question:

A 4-m long plank with a weight of 80 N is placed on a dock with 1 m of its length extended over the water, as in the diagram. The plank is uniform in density so that the center of gravity of the plank is located at the center of the plank. A boy with a weight of 150 N is standing on the plank and moving out slowly from the edge of the dock.
a. What is the torque exerted by the weight of the plank about the pivot point at the edge of the dock? (Treat all the weight as acting through the center of gravity of the plank.)
b. How far from the edge of the dock can the boy move until the plank is just on the verge of tipping?
c. How can the boy test this conclusion without falling in the water? Explain.
